Because the project needs to bring the data, so we put the data into a SQLite database file, and then put the file under the Assets folder. From the beginning of the plan to copy the folder from the assets folder to the phone's SD card or the
SQLite databasefirst, a subclass of Sqliteopenhelper () is established to implement the OnCreate () method and the construction method in Sqliteopenhelper. This class takes care of opening the database if it exists, creating it if it does not, and
SQLite databaseSqlitedatabase//Management operations databaseManagementOpenDatabase//OpenOpenorcreatedatabase//Open or createOperations and additions and changes to checkEXECSQL//Execute SQL
The Android database is written through a transaction at every write, so the consequence is that the speed of writing is super slow, one is near 100ms, then thousands of, no more than two minutes.To speed up, you have to put all the INSERT
[Reprint]1. About SQLite ADO. netSystem. Data. SQLiteIs an enhanced version of the original SQLite. it will be a complete replacement of the original sqlite3.dll (you can even rename it as sqlite3.dll ). it does not need to be linked.. net
Step 1: Install the System. Data. Sqlite package in NuGetStep 2: Generate object classesI tried many times and tried to use Entity Framework Power Tools Beta 4 to connect Sqlite to generate Entity classes, but all failed. The final solution is to
SQLite is an ACID-compliant relational database management system, which is contained in a relatively small C library. It is a public project established by D. Richard IPP. I. Prepare the sqlite data source. Since sqlite is a memory database, there
1. Download sqlite
SQLite can go to the official site to download http://www.sqlite.org/download.html
Use sqlite in VCTo download sqlitedll-3_7_2.zipand sqlite-amalgamation-3_7_2.zip
Ii. compilation process
After the dll package is decompressed,
IntegrationEnterprise LibraryConnect to and operate SQLiteEnterprise Library is one of our common frameworks. You can download Enterprise Library 5.0.msi from http://entlib.codeplex.com. After installation, the source code and chm documents are
The biggest feature of SQLite is that you can save various types of data to any field without worrying about the data type declared by the field.
For example, you can store strings in integer fields, floating point numbers in Boolean fields, or date
After the sqlite3 database is connected, you can execute the SQL command. The prepare and step functions described below are used to operate and execute SQL commands.
Typical function operation process (pseudo code ):
/* create a statement from an
In this article, you can search and view the Help File of sqlite.net over the Internet, and find two ways to create a new SQLite database. If you have other better solutions, please let me know.1. Use System. Io to create a new file.Public void
Refer to Android Development Authority Guide1 SQLite tool SQLite database browsersqlite expert extends sionalsqlite extends sqlitespy 2 sqliteopenhelperoncreate (sqlitedatabase dB) // check the database file name. this method is called if the
To use the SQLite database in an ASP. NET project, download an ADO. NET 2.0 SQLite data provider, which is: http://sourceforge.net/project/showfiles.php? Group_id = 132486 & package_id = 145568. After the package is downloaded and installed
Program
There is no separate Boolean Storage Class in the sqlite database. The Booean value is stored as 0 (false) and 1 (true). After my short-term test, it is shown that there are three statuses of boolean, 0 (false) 1 (true) and null, as shown in,
The
Details about features and concepts of the SQLite database in android!2. Database Operation Process[Usage conditions] Prepare a DATABASE system (MySQL) --> Create a DATABASE --> Create/design a TABLE --> Data Operations[Data operations] Connection --
Android technology-database (III): SQLite database application instance, androidsqlite
For the source code of this article, see: https://github.com/YongYuIT/MeiNvLiuLanQi
The example in this article is based on the project added in "Android system
Android SQLite database BASICS (1 continued), androidsqlite
Supplementary note, in the previous article, I have joined the following content, have not read the first article, you can directly read the first article can be
Android Development Learning-SQLite database and unit test, androidsqlite
SQLite DatabaseLightweight relational databasesThe api required to create a database: SQLiteOpenHelper
Public class Myopenhelper extends SQLiteOpenHelper {// public
The content source of this page is from Internet, which doesn't represent Alibaba Cloud's opinion;
products and services mentioned on that page don't have any relationship with Alibaba Cloud. If the
content of the page makes you feel confusing, please write us an email, we will handle the problem
within 5 days after receiving your email.
If you find any instances of plagiarism from the community, please send an email to:
info-contact@alibabacloud.com
and provide relevant evidence. A staff member will contact you within 5 working days.